Chapter 24: The Benevolent Dictator

How are decisions made within the family? Is it by consensus? Do parents have a right to force their children to take part in family activities? Do children’s “rights” to choose become more important as they get older, how does this affect the family and how can a family achieve balance between the family unit and the individual. Who has the right to make these decisions? A fun look is taken at consensus building and the benevolent dictator, to help parents better understand their choices.
